I made a fun card for this challenge - I had a great time making it:


I used the the STAMPlorations set PATCHWORK FRENZY: Graphic Pentagons to make some fish. I just doodled their fins and gave them googly eyes....the background I made with a Tim Holtz stencil (dot fade) and masked the pentagons. For the sentiment I used the Sentiment Builders: Christmas & New Year  - it's so versatile, it does not limit you to the Holidays.

Hi Everyone, Do you know that   Katzelkraft has aquired Stampotique stamps? This fun raven is designed by Daniel Torrente (#6314). I used an old background from my stashs.  I stamped the bird and colored it with alcohol ink markers.  I brushed distrss ink onto the background and added some pattern with the   Mandala Magic stencil  from Funky Fossil Designs.I used one of the border stamps on the left for more interest.  Stamped the sentiment  and doodled a frame around the sentiment.Added a googly eye to the bird and drew in some eye lashes.  The stamps I used are from the following sets: Spiral Borders - KTZ286,  Whatchamacallit  - KTZ276  (FRANCE) Spiral Borders  - KTZ286 , Whatchamacallit  - KTZ276 (USA) Hope you liked this - I'll be back next Wednesday with more Katzelkraft inspiration.  Thanks for visiting!
